List of countries - World

13 countries:

CountryProducts*
France 11
Germany 5
Netherlands 5
United States 3
United Kingdom 3
Russia 2
Belgium 2
Brazil 1
Spain 1
India 1
South Africa 1
Ukraine 1
French Polynesia 1